Frequently Asked Questions About Walk-in Tubs in Seminole

Get answers to common questions about walk-in tubs services in Seminole, Pennsylvania.

1What is the typical cost range for a walk-in tub installation in Seminole, PA, and are there any local factors that affect the price?

A complete walk-in tub installation in the Seminole area typ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000+, depending on the tub model, features, and the complexity of your bathroom's plumbing and electrical work. Local factors include Pennsylvania's strict plumbing code compliance, potential for older home plumbing in the region that may need updating, and the cost of licensed local contractors. We recommend getting itemized quotes from several local providers to understand the breakdown.

2How long does a full walk-in tub installation take for a homeowner in Seminole, and should I consider the season when scheduling?

From delivery to final inspection, a standard installation typically takes 1-3 days. However, in Seminole's climate, scheduling during late fall or winter can be advantageous as contractors are often less busy than in peak spring/summer renovation seasons, potentially leading to faster scheduling. It's also wise to plan ahead, as shipping to our region can sometimes be delayed by winter weather across Pennsylvania.

3Are there specific permits or regulations in Seminole, PA, I need to be aware of for installing a walk-in tub?

Yes, most installations in Seminole will require a plumbing permit from your local municipality, and electrical work will require a separate permit if adding features like heated seats or hydrojets. Pennsylvania's Uniform Construction Code (UCC) applies, and your installer should handle this. Always verify your contractor is licensed and insured in Pennsylvania and will pull the necessary permits, as this ensures compliance and safety.

4What should I look for when choosing a local walk-in tub service provider in the Seminole area?

Prioritize providers with a physical local presence, verifiable Pennsylvania contractor licensing, and strong references from nearby projects. Look for companies experienced with the common layouts of homes in our area and who offer in-home consultations. It's also crucial to choose a provider that handles both the tub supply and the full installation to avoid warranty issues and coordination problems between separate parties.

5My home is older; what are common installation challenges for walk-in tubs in Seminole properties, and how are they addressed?

Many Seminole homes have smaller bathrooms and older plumbing systems not designed for modern walk-in tubs. A reputable local installer will conduct a thorough in-home assessment to check for adequate structural support, proper drain and water line sizes, and accessible entry paths. They can often propose solutions like custom-sized tubs, strategic door placement, or necessary plumbing upgrades to ensure a successful and safe installation.
